The essentials
Feethit’s men’s running trainers are aimed at everyday movement: walking, gym sessions, jogging around the local area, and general “sports-lifestyle” wear. On paper, they focus on comfort and practicality rather than flashy performance—so if your main goal is an easy, breathable trainer you can rely on for daily use, this pair has a straightforward case.
The upper is described as a mesh and synthetic knitted fabric, which is meant to keep things breathable and lighter on your feet. Inside, there’s a textile lining with highly elastic breathable cotton, plus cushioning intended to reduce the jarring feel when you’re on your feet for longer stretches.
The outsole is built around EVA for cushioning/shock absorption and a durable rubber section for grip and wear resistance. There’s also a mix of slip-on convenience and lace-up adjustability, which tends to suit people who want quick on/off but still want a bit of a customised fit.
That said, it’s worth tempering expectations: these are marketed broadly for many activities, but the materials and design details provided read more like a versatile training shoe than a specialised racing or high-end running setup.

Key features that affect buying decisions
What matters most day to day is usually breathability, comfort underfoot, and grip.
The breathable upper uses mesh and synthetic material, and the knitted fabric is positioned as comfortable and lightweight. If you’re the type who gets warm during commuting, gym, or an evening walk, that design choice is a sensible direction.
For comfort, the inner is listed as textile with breathable cotton, plus added cushioning and shock absorption. That combination is the kind of thing you notice when you’re standing for a while at work or moving around during training.
On the traction side, the outsole combines EVA with durable rubber. EVA is described as providing effective shock absorption and cushioning, while the rubber outsole is said to be non-slip and wear-resistant—useful if you’re balancing gym floors, outdoor paths, or mixed surfaces.



A small but practical detail is the slip-on style with elastic and a soft synthetic lining to protect the heel area from abrasion, while still offering laces for adjustment. Depending on your foot shape, that can be the difference between “easy on” and “finally feels right.”
What stands out in use (and what might feel limiting)
In practical terms, this trainer is set up for routines rather than one specific sport. The description lists running, hiking, sports, gym, jogging, cycling, exercising, training classes, and even travel and everyday shopping. If you often switch between locations—say, gym to a quick walk outside—having one pair that does most of it can be convenient.
The slip-on + lace-up approach also tends to suit real-world wear: you can get them on quickly, then tighten the laces if you’re doing more active jogging or you want stability.
However, it may not be the best fit if you’re expecting specialist performance—for example, aggressive road running, long-distance training, or anything that really demands a more technical sole setup. The information provided is more about comfort, cushioning, breathability and general traction, so for serious training you might want to compare against shoes designed for that specific purpose.

One more limitation to keep in mind: with only general material descriptions provided, there’s no detail on things like arch support profile, foot-bed design, or how the cushioning behaves over long-term use. If you’re very particular about fit and support, you’ll want to pay close attention to sizing and how the shoe feels when worn.
